function Set-TargetResource
{
    [CmdletBinding()]
    param
    (
        #region resource generator code
        [Parameter(Mandatory = $true)]
        [ValidateSet("cloudPcProvisionScenario", "cloudPcImageUploadScenario", "cloudPcOnPremiseNetworkConnectionCheckScenario", "cloudPcInGracePeriodScenario", "cloudPcFrontlineInsufficientLicensesScenario", "cloudPcInaccessibleScenario", "cloudPcFrontlineConcurrencyScenario", "cloudPcUserSettingsPersistenceScenario", "cloudPcDeprovisionFailedScenario")]
        [System.String]
        $AlertRuleTemplate,

        [Parameter()]
        [Microsoft.Management.Infrastructure.CimInstance[]]
        $Conditions,

        [Parameter()]
        [System.Boolean]
        $Enabled,

        [Parameter()]
        [Microsoft.Management.Infrastructure.CimInstance[]]
        $NotificationChannels,

        [Parameter()]
        [ValidateSet('Critical', 'Warning', 'Informational')]
        [System.String]
        $Severity,
        #endregion

        [Parameter()]
        [System.String]
        [ValidateSet('Present')]
        $Ensure = 'Present',

        [Parameter()]
        [System.Management.Automation.PSCredential]
        $Credential,

        [Parameter()]
        [System.String]
        $ApplicationId,

        [Parameter()]
        [System.String]
        $TenantId,

        [Parameter()]
        [System.Management.Automation.PSCredential]
        $ApplicationSecret,

        [Parameter()]
        [System.String]
        $CertificateThumbprint,

        [Parameter()]
        [Switch]
        $ManagedIdentity,

        [Parameter()]
        [System.String[]]
        $AccessTokens
    )

    Write-Verbose -Message "Setting configuration of the Intune Alert Rule for Windows365 with AlertRuleTemplate {$AlertRuleTemplate}"

    #Ensure the proper dependencies are installed in the current environment.
    Confirm-M365DSCDependencies

    #region Telemetry
    $ResourceName = $MyInvocation.MyCommand.ModuleName.Replace('MSFT_', '')
    $CommandName = $MyInvocation.MyCommand
    $data = Format-M365DSCTelemetryParameters -ResourceName $ResourceName `
        -CommandName $CommandName `
        -Parameters $PSBoundParameters
    Add-M365DSCTelemetryEvent -Data $data
    #endregion

    $currentInstance = Get-TargetResource @PSBoundParameters
    $boundParameters = Remove-M365DSCAuthenticationParameter -BoundParameters $PSBoundParameters
    $boundParameters.Add('isSystemRule', $true)
    $boundParameters.Add('id', $Script:currentAlertRule.Id)
    $boundParameters.Add('description', $Script:currentAlertRule.Description)
    $boundParameters.Add('displayName', $Script:currentAlertRule.DisplayName)

    $requiresThreshold = $false
    if ($AlertRuleTemplate -in @('cloudPcImageUploadScenario', 'cloudPcOnPremiseNetworkConnectionCheckScenario'))
    {
        $requiresThreshold = $true
        $aggregation = 'count'
    }
    elseif ($AlertRuleTemplate -eq 'cloudPcFrontlineInsufficientLicensesScenario')
    {
        $requiresThreshold = $true
        $aggregation = 'percentage'
    }

    if ($requiresThreshold)
    {
        $boundParameters.Add('threshold', @{
            aggregation = $aggregation
            operator = "greaterOrEqual"
            target = 1
        })
    }

    $updateParameters = ([Hashtable]$boundParameters).Clone()
    $updateParameters = Rename-M365DSCCimInstanceParameter -Properties $updateParameters

    $keys = (([Hashtable]$updateParameters).Clone()).Keys
    foreach ($key in $keys)
    {
        if ($null -ne $updateParameters.$key -and $updateParameters.$key.GetType().Name -like '*CimInstance*')
        {
            $updateParameters.$key = Convert-M365DSCDRGComplexTypeToHashtable -ComplexObject $updateParameters.$key
        }
    }

    #region resource generator code
    if ($Script:currentAlertRule.Id -eq '00000000-0000-0000-0000-000000000000')
    {
        Write-Verbose -Message "Updating the Intune Alert Rule for Windows365 with AlertRuleTemplate {$($currentInstance.AlertRuleTemplate)} from default instance."
        $null = New-MgBetaDeviceManagementMonitoringAlertRule -BodyParameter $updateParameters
    }
    else
    {
        Write-Verbose -Message "Updating the Intune Alert Rule for Windows365 with AlertRuleTemplate {$($currentInstance.AlertRuleTemplate)} and Id {$($Script:currentAlertRule.Id)}."
        Update-MgBetaDeviceManagementMonitoringAlertRule `
            -AlertRuleId $Script:currentAlertRule.Id `
            -BodyParameter $updateParameters
    }
    #endregion
}
